Managing production infrastructure from a mobile device has transitioned from an occasional emergency triage to a standard operational routine for DevOps engineers and Sysadmins. However, administering remote servers over cellular networks or public Wi-Fi requires a strict security posture.

1. Hardened Authentication: Modern Cryptographic Keys and Biometrics

Password-based logins should be strictly disabled on your servers. Enforce Ed25519 key pairs with robust passphrases. On your mobile client, ensure that the private key store is encrypted at rest and unlocked exclusively through on-device hardware biometrics (Face ID or fingerprint recognition).

2. Network Resilience with SSH and Mosh

Switching between 5G cellular towers and unreliable local Wi-Fi frequently breaks traditional SSH streams, potentially abandoning half-executed scripts. Adopting Mosh (Mobile Shell) provides authenticated, roaming UDP-based sessions that encrypt all keystrokes and adapt instantly to IP changes without renegotiating sensitive handshakes over hostile networks.

3. Mitigating Human Error with Specialized Keyboards and AI

The biggest threat to production systems on mobile is often human error caused by tiny touchscreen keyboards. Mitigate typos through:

  • A specialized terminal keyboard providing essential keys (Ctrl, Alt, Tab, Esc, and arrow keys) to eliminate mistyped modifier combinations.
  • Integrated Artificial Intelligence: Voice-to-command recognition and context-aware autocomplete allow you to speak complex syntax, visually inspect the proposed command string, and confirm execution safely.

4. Encrypted File Transfers via Free Built-in SFTP

Never rely on unencrypted or third-party web bridges to pull server logs or push configuration patches. A built-in, free SFTP client guarantees that file transfers ride over the existing cryptographic tunnel.
